DefaultPropertiesToSend.UseDeadLetterQueue Özellik
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
İletinin teslim edilemeyen bir kopyasının teslim edilemeyen bir kuyruğa gönderilmesi gerekip gerekmediğini belirten bir değer alır veya ayarlar.
public:
property bool UseDeadLetterQueue { bool get(); void set(bool value); };
[System.Messaging.MessagingDescription("MsgUseDeadLetterQueue")]
public bool UseDeadLetterQueue { get; set; }
[<System.Messaging.MessagingDescription("MsgUseDeadLetterQueue")>]
member this.UseDeadLetterQueue : bool with get, set
Public Property UseDeadLetterQueue As Boolean
Özellik Değeri
true
ileti teslim hatasının iletinin bir kopyasının teslim edilemeyen ileti kuyruğuna gönderilmesiyle sonuçlanması gerekiyorsa; aksi takdirde , false
. Varsayılan değer: false
.
- Öznitelikler
Açıklamalar
UseJournalQueue ve UseDeadLetterQueue Message Queuing'in iletiyi nasıl izleyebileceğini belirtin. ise UseDeadLetterQueuetrue
, teslim hatası durumunda (işlemsel olmayan iletiler için) ileti, iletiyi teslim emeyen bilgisayardaki işlem dışı teslim edilemeyen ileti kuyruğuna gönderilir (örneğin, ileti süreölçerinin süresi dolarsa).
İşlem iletileri için teslim hatası durumunda, ileti tüm olumsuz ve şüpheli durumlarda kaynak bilgisayardaki işlemsel teslim edilemeyen ileti kuyruğuna gönderilir.
İletileri teslim edilemeyen bir kuyrukta depoladığınızda, artık gerekmeyen iletileri kaldırmak için kuyruğu düzenli aralıklarla boşaltın. Teslim edilemeyen ileti kuyruklarında depolanan iletiler, kuyruğun bulunduğu bilgisayarın boyut kotasında sayılır. Bilgisayar kotası yönetici tarafından ayarlanır ve iletileri yalnızca tek bir kuyrukta değil, bir bilgisayarda depolamak için ayrılan toplam boyutu ifade eder.
Günlük veya teslim edilemeyen ileti kuyruğu oluşturmazsınız. Bunların ikisi de Message Queuing tarafından oluşturulan sistem kuyruklarıdır.